#ea1c2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ea1c2a is composed of 91.8% red, 11%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 355.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 51.4%. #ea1c2a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3854 with #d50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ea1c2a color description : Vivid red.

#ea1c2a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ea1c2a has RGB values of R:234, G:28,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.82,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15342634.

Shades and Tints of #ea1c2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060101 is the darkest color, while #fef3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ea1c2a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7b7c is the less saturated color, while #fd091a is the most saturated one.
